Tucson Festival of Books

March 2, 2019 @ 9:30 am - March 3, 2019 @ 5:30 pm UTC+0

Check out the annual Tucson Festival of Books! One of the largest literary conferences in the United States, TFOB is a must for fans, readers, authors, and anyone else who loves books. I will participate in the following five author panels and signings at the festival:

Event #1: Some Like It Hot
Location: Student Union Santa Rita
Date/Time: Saturday, 2:30 pm to 3:30 pm
Panelists: Steven Cooper, Isabella Maldonado, Jon Talton
Moderator: Rosemary Simpson
Genre: Mystery / Thrillers
Signing area: Sales & Signing Area – UA BookStore Tent (on the Mall, following the presentation)
Steven Cooper, Isabella Maldonado and Jon Talton have set their stories in Phoenix. No wonder they have been received warmly by readers of all ages!

Event #2: Recipe for Murder
Location: Integrated Learning Center Room 120
Date/Time: Saturday, 4:00 pm to 5:00 pm
Panelists: Teresa Dovalpage, Isabella Maldonado, Martin Walker
Moderator: Christine Burke
Genre: Mystery / Thrillers
Signing area: Sales & Signing Area – Integrated Learning Center (following presentation)
Teresa Dovalpage, Isabella Maldonado and Martin Walker used food and recipes to provide a strong cultural connection to their characters and settings. Food became part of the plot itself. Bon appetite!

Event #3: Whodunnit? Quien lo Hizo?
Location: Student Union Santa Rita
Date/Time: Sunday, 11:30 am to 12:30 pm
Panelists: Teresa Dovalpage, Martin Limon, Isabella Maldonado
Moderator: Lupita Murillo
Genre: Mystery / Thrillers
Signing area: Sales & Signing Area – UA BookStore Tent (on Mall) (following presentation)
Teresa Dovalpage, Martin Limon and Isabella Maldonado have introduced a Hispanic voice — and an important new audience — to the realm of Mysteries and Thrillers.
